Roo, Sampin’ Up is dangerous for me!!! I have MANY, MANY, sets. I really like them. The only think that I don’t like is the sets are so bulky, so I don’t mount them on the wood, I stick some EZ-Mount on them and then I can use them on acrylic blocks, and store them in CD cases, and takes up a ton less space. Did you buy anything but the catalog? I like their catalogs, I can waste a lot of time looking through them and love their ideas for cards and such!
Die cutting machines are awesome. I actually had a Sizzix, but I didn’t use it much because it took up SO much room, and it seems like the fonts and stuff were never quite ther ight size for me. I ended up buying a Wishblade. With that you can cut any font that you have on your computer. Including dingbats, etc. You do not have to buy their SD cards or whatever to get more fonts. This was a PERFECT solution for me. I love my Wishblade. I didn’t get the cool pink one though, since when I bought mine, they didn’t have that one. A tip, don’t pay full price for any of the diecutting machines or accessories. They always go on sale or have promotions. Scrapbook.com has great sales every now and then.
